Our project "The carbon footprint of our school transportation" consolidates the results of the Erasmus-funded project 2021-1-EL01-KA122-SCH-000030697 Skills building for environmental sustainability through Astronomy”, applying an interdisciplinary and interscientific perspective in teaching EFL and integrating STEM and non-STEM subjects. In the project, the students of E Class use English to understand the function of the greenhouse effect and the notion of sustainability. Focusing on the impact of increased CO2 emissions and the need for sustainable transportation, they investigate the carbon footprint of our school transportation, designing and conducting a survey, and create an information leaflet to inform the school community about the impact of our school transportation.

The context of our project and our organisation

The 1st Experimental Primary School of Thessaloniki (AUTh) is an open school that seeks continuous improvement through the updating of the teaching methods applied across the curriculum, the promotion of authenticity and individualised learning, and the connection and collaboration with the local and wider society. In line with these concerns, our project “The carbon footprint of our school transportation” fosters scientific literacy as well as skills building, responsible action and the reflective engagement with the problem of air pollution, following the SALL Methodology and integrating the results of the Erasmus-funded project “Skills building for environmental sustainability through Astronomy” - KA122-SCH-C1D75D65.

Aims
  • To understand the concepts of sustainability and sustainable transportation and to become aware of their importance,
  • To realise the impact of human activity and of students’ own transportation choices on the planet,
  • To learn about the effect of increased GHG emissions on climate,
  • To extend English vocabulary on environmental topics and to familiarise themselves with terms and structures used in science and experiments,
  • To improve their ability to communicate ideas and arguments in English,
  • To practise the scientific and the experimental method,
  • To create, analyse and interpret graphs and charts,
  • To organise and conduct a large-scale survey and to analyse and interpret its results,
  • To interact with experts and social actors.
Connections and collaborations

Our participation in the environmental network “Sustainable City” helped students realise the universality of the need for adequate living conditions in our cities, as well as the importance of good air quality for all citizens, and enabled a holistic approach of sustainability. The cooperative activities with the other schools were well received in the network and pursued the achievement of sustainability in urban settings.

In order to establish connections with the scientific community, we sought cooperation with educational organisations such as the Environmental Education Centre of Kordelio & Vertiskos, Anatolia College and the “Planetarium on the go”. Working together with experts, the students realised the interrelated nature of science and the involvement of different scientific fields in dealing with the problem of air pollution.

Currently, following the completion of the survey, the students are working on the possible solutions to the problem. To this end, they have decided to address the Forestry Department of Thessaloniki for the implementation of the program "Forest environmental education and information". They are also participating in the nationwide planting action "I plant and adopt a tree - I give breath to the earth!".
